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
Социальная инженерия и социальные хакеры.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ель PHP 5 / 6 (3 издание). Авторы: Кузнецов М.В., Симдянов И.В. PHP. Практика создания Web-сайтов (второе издание). Авторы: Кузнецов М.В., Симдянов И.В. PHP на примерах (2 издание). Авторы: Кузнецов М.В., Симдянов И.В. C++. Мастер-класс в задачах и примерах.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

Форум PHP

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Запуск dll из php?
 
 автор: YU351   (03.10.2009 в 10:42)   письмо автору
 
 

Есть прога на delphi, нужно запустить ее с сервера введя запрос в браузере, а после данные из этой проги передать в php. Или к php коду прикрепить dll, в которой есть необходимые функции.
Что реальней реализовать? Дайте, пожалуйста совет)

  Ответить  
 
 автор: Commander   (03.10.2009 в 10:50)   письмо автору
 
   для: YU351   (03.10.2009 в 10:42)
 

Прога представляет собой cgi-скрипт?

Впрочем, зачения это не имеет, dll к скрипту прикрутить нельзя. Передать же данные можно через файл или базу данных.

  Ответить  
 
 автор: YU351   (03.10.2009 в 11:18)   письмо автору
 
   для: Commander   (03.10.2009 в 10:50)
 

Нет, не sgi. А запуск с сервера возможна только sgi?

  Ответить  
 
 автор: Commander   (03.10.2009 в 11:26)   письмо автору
 
   для: YU351   (03.10.2009 в 11:18)
 

В принципе запуск программ возможен, вопрос в том, какая ось стоит на сервере. Если не windows, то запуск Delphi - приложения там будет невозможен. В крайнем случае, придется прогу перекомпилить в Kylix либо на free pascal.

Насчет cgi я просто поинтересовался, разница между стандартной программой и cgi и простой программой не принципиальна.

  Ответить  
 
 автор: YU351   (03.10.2009 в 16:08)   письмо автору
 
   для: Commander   (03.10.2009 в 11:26)
 

Спасибо! Думаю, мне будет проще написать cgi-приложение и работать с IIS сервером. Случайно не подскажете с чего начать разбираться с cgi? Может какя-нибудь лит-ра или сайт?

  Ответить  
 
 автор: Commander   (03.10.2009 в 16:21)   письмо автору
 
   для: YU351   (03.10.2009 в 16:08)
 

>Случайно не подскажете с чего начать разбираться с cgi?

Короче говоря, пишете, обычно, при этом все, что надо отправить в браузер, выводите при помощи функции writeln():


writeln('<html>');
writeln('<head>');
writeln('<title>CGI-скрипт</title>');
writeln('</head>');
//И так далее


Для создания cgi-скрипта используйте шаблон консольной программы, сохраняйте с расширением *.cgi

По Delphi можно проконсультироваться на http://rusfaq.ru. Только там регистрироваться надо. Также , посоветую Вам скачать DelphiWorld. Там куча статей по Delphi, в том числе и про создание cgi-скриптов на Delphi.

  Ответить  
 
 автор: YU351   (03.10.2009 в 17:11)   письмо автору
 
   для: Commander   (03.10.2009 в 16:21)
 

Спасибо! Все понял, буду разбираться)

  Ответить  
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ования